   Sightseeing in Verona, Italy

Do some research before sight-seeing as there are various ways to save money on entrance fees. The first Sunday of the month, various museums and sights are open free. Five of the city's most important churches can be visited on a combined ticket, with a reduction for senior citizens. There is also a combined ticket called the Verona Card, valid for either one or three days which includes admission to most of the important sights. Information and basic city centre maps are available at the tourist information offices; one at the railway station and another along the city wall by the Arena at Piazza Bra.

Verona best sights

Be sure to check out Castelvecchio, it’s one of the best Verona sights. A 14th-century, red brick, fortified castle on the banks of the river Aldige. The main castle buildings house the city art museum, which is packed with a rich collection of medieval sculpture and Renaissance paintings. As well as the museum, the extensive castle ramparts are great for exploring - ideal for families with children who enjoy running around castle fortifications. The Castelvecchio has an adjoining bridge over the river, which is open all the time - walk over the bridge for some fantastic views of the castle on the river.

As you can imagine, seeing a performance of the story of Romeo and Juliet in its true setting is a staple of most travelers' visit to the city, and the summer months bring about Verona's famous Shakespeare festival, which includes performances by the Royal Shakespeare Company.
Italy is well known for its piazzas, or squares. In Verona, you will find these and more. Places that area must-see when you’re Verona sightseeing! Perhaps the most famous of these is the Piazza delle Erbe, or Square of Herbs. A variety of historical buildings and sculptures await you. It also serves as a one-stop shop for almost anything. Of course, as the name implies, the most aromatic of herbs are found here for sale. Other notable squares are the Piazza dei Signori, Piazza Bra, and Via Mazzini.
